WSL2 (Windows Subsystem for Linux) has been a godsend for developers who love Linux tools but need/have a Windows environment. But for Go developers, WSL2 isn’t just a “transparent layer”. If configured incorrectly, it becomes the bottleneck that can slow down builds by 3x and introduce mysterious latency in networked services. This isn’t a failure of WSL2; it’s a…
